General Information

Funding is need-based and available to & for the youth of the North Fork Valley of Delta County, Colorado. To qualify for funds, individuals must reside in the North Fork Valley.
  • Priority goes to applications that affect as many financially needy children as possible and projects that promise to improve the quality of life of individual kids.
  • Applications must be received 6-8 weeks before the funds are needed to go through the review process.  
  • Applications are reviewed in January, March, May, July and October.  Call for application deadline dates.  
  • Applications will be reviewed in the order they are received.
  • If approved, funds will be distributed in a timely manner.
  • CKF asks all recipients to give back to the community through volunteer work.

Exclusions

Cocker Kids’ Foundation does not:
  • reimburse funds
  • pay salaries
  • pay medical bills or legal fees
  • fund capital improvements (buildings, signs, landscaping, storage sheds, etc.)
  • give funds for college (Dream Catcher Scholarships are available)
  • fund personal goods for individuals (personal computers, cameras, etc.)
